Polyacrylamide gel, also known as PAG, is a type of gel that is commonly used in various scientific and industrial applications. It is a synthetic polymer made from acrylamide monomers and is widely used as a medium for electrophoresis, chromatography, and other laboratory techniques. This gel is formed by polymerizing acrylamide and a cross-linking agent, such as N,N'-methylenebisacrylamide, which creates a three-dimensional network of long polymer chains. The resulting gel has a porous structure that allows for the separation and analysis of biological molecules based on their size and charge. One of the main advantages of gel de polyacrylamide is its ability to separate and analyze a wide range of biological molecules, including proteins, DNA, and RNA. This is achieved through a process called gel electrophoresis, where an electric field is applied to the gel, causing the molecules to move through the pores based on their charge and size. This technique has revolutionized the field of molecular biology and has become an essential tool for researchers and scientists.
